BYU gets a verbal commitment from speedy TX receiver Jaren Mitchell (Class of 2018)

Jaren Mitchell became the 13 commitment for the BYU football class of 2018 when he announced his verbal commitment this afternoon on Twitter:

Mitchell preps at Hebron High School (Carrollton, Texas), where as a junior he had 65 receptions for 970 yards and nine touchdowns. He also carried the ball three times for 17 yards and another score.

Mitchell is rated 2-stars by Rivals and is not yet rated by Scout or ESPN. He holds scholarship offers from BYU, Central Arkansas, Colorado State, Liberty, Stephen F. Austin, and Utah State.
